Advanced Imaging Technologies



Advanced Imaging Technologies have actually revolutionized the area of ophthalmology by offering thorough and exact visualization of the eye frameworks. Optical Coherence Tomography (OCT) sticks out as a vital technology in this world. OCT makes use of light waves to record high-resolution cross-sectional pictures of the retina, permitting the recognition of minute architectural modifications. This non-invasive strategy aids in the early detection and tracking of numerous eye conditions such as macular degeneration, diabetic person retinopathy, and glaucoma.


Furthermore, Fundus Photography is one more essential tool in sensory imaging. This method entails recording detailed photos of the back of the eye, consisting of the retina and optic disc. Fundus Digital photography aids in recording the progression of eye diseases, assessing treatment effectiveness, and enlightening people concerning their eye health.

In Addition, Fluorescein Angiography plays an important duty in diagnosing retinal conditions. By infusing a fluorescent dye right into the blood stream and catching consecutive photos as the dye circulates with the capillary in the retina, this imaging modality assists to examine blood circulation, spot problems, and plan suitable treatments (retina service near me). These sophisticated imaging innovations jointly enhance diagnostic accuracy, enhance therapy end results, and ultimately contribute to much better individual treatment in ophthalmology

Gene Therapy Developments



In the realm of ophthalmic advancements, recent strides in gene therapy innovations have triggered substantial passion amongst scientists and health care experts alike. Gene therapy holds immense promise in revolutionizing the treatment of numerous eye problems by targeting the hidden hereditary causes. By introducing genetic material right into cells to make up for uncommon genetics or to offer a missing genetics, gene therapy supplies a tailored technique to dealing with inherited eye problems such as retinitis index pigmentosa, Leber genetic amaurosis, and others that were previously taken into consideration untreatable.

One notable breakthrough in gene therapy for ophthalmology is Luxturna, an FDA-approved treatment for an uncommon kind of acquired vision loss that can bring about loss of sight. Luxturna functions by providing a practical copy of the RPE65 gene directly to retinal cells, recovering vision in people with validated anomalies in this gene.




As research study in gene treatment proceeds to development, the capacity for tailored therapies for a bigger series of eye conditions expands, supplying brand-new hope for patients with hereditary eye illness.
